South Africa | Pretoria
The National Treasury Internship Programme 2026 offers graduates a structured opportunity to gain valuable public service work experience while contributing to national development. The programme supports employment equity and encourages applications from persons living with disabilities. National Treasury buildings are fully accessible.
Internship Programme Overview
- Programme Duration: 24 Months
- Period: 01 April 2026 – 31 March 2028
- Stipend: R134 749 per annum (all-inclusive)
- Location: Pretoria
- Divisions: Various divisions within the National Treasury

How to Apply
Applications must be submitted via the National Treasury eRecruitment System
Important Application Notes
- All applicants must register and complete a full profile on the eRecruitment system
- The online profile serves as the official Z83 equivalent
- Incomplete profiles will result in disqualification
- Required documents to upload:
- ID document
- Qualifications (including Matric certificate)
- Academic transcripts
- Documents do not need to be certified at application stage (certification required before interviews)
- Foreign qualifications must be evaluated by SAQA at the applicant’s own cost
If no response is received within 3 months after closing date, consider the application unsuccessful.

Assessment & Compliance
- Shortlisted candidates will undergo:
- A technical assessment
- An integrity (ethical conduct) assessment
- Criminal, citizenship, qualification, and background checks will be conducted
- The National Treasury does not support the use of AI in recruitment assessments
- Applications found to use AI dishonestly will be disqualified
- POPIA compliance applies

Available Internship Categories & Posts
Asset & Liability Management Internships
Posts 45/113 – 45/119
Fields include:
Marketing Management, Computer Science, Accounting, Finance, Development Economics, Risk Management
Budget Office Internships
Posts 45/120 – 45/122
Fields include:
Economics, Econometrics, Financial Management, Computer Science, Data Management
Corporate Services Internships
Posts 45/123 – 45/130
Fields include:
Media & Communications, Graphic Design, Information Technology, Human Resources, Public Administration, Office Administration
Economic Policy & International Cooperation
Post 45/131
Fields: Economics, Econometrics
Intergovernmental Relations Internships
Posts 45/132 – 45/136
Fields include:
Accounting, Economics, Data Science, Law, Computer Science, Public Management
Office of the Accountant-General
Posts 45/137 – 45/141
Fields include:
Accounting, Internal Audit, Forensic Auditing, Financial Management
Office of the Chief Procurement Officer
Posts 45/142 – 45/148
Fields include:
Supply Chain Management, Logistics, Procurement, Information Systems, Data Science
Office of the Director-General
Posts 45/149 – 45/157
Fields include:
Public Administration, Accounting, Financial Management, Supply Chain, Risk Management, Internal Audit
Office of the General Counsel
Posts 45/158 – 45/162
Fields: Law (LLB, LLM)
Public Finance Internships
Posts 45/163 – 45/168
Fields include:
Economics, Public Policy, Public Administration, Sociology
Tax & Financial Sector Policy
Post 45/169
Fields:
Tax Law, Environmental Law, Taxation
